Output 34bd739355442a528bde76d05199aeff7e32b156949f83f45addda390d90cc41:3

value
911900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fd66826608714121348d52a3070a229969ac5637 OP_EQUAL
address
3QnsgZ1YJfB4dF8V7zrki48jwsPLgW7soQ
transaction
34bd739355442a528bde76d05199aeff7e32b156949f83f45addda390d90cc41
spent
true